Installation Guide for the Model FE508 and FE516 Fast Ethernet Hubs Cascade Connectors The Model FE508 and Model FE516 Fast Ethernet hubs can be stacked for a maximum of 64 (100 Mbps) ports in a single repeater or collision domain. The stack of four hubs can consist of any combination of Model FE508 and Model FE516 hubs daisy-chained together using a NETGEARsupplied cascade cable. The cascade cable daisy chains between the Cascade Down and Cascade Up connectors (see Figure 2-5) on the rear panel of each hub. This connection creates a cascade bus that carries information to each hub in the stack. Refer to "Installing and Connecting Multiple Hubs" in Chapter 3, "Installation," for a step-by-step procedure.
